Bricks scattered about 1,600 feet from launch pad 39A at Kennedy Space Center in Cape Canaveral, Fla. The bricks became dislodged and were blown around the pad during the recent launch of space shuttle Discovery. In a way, space shuttle Discovery is a delivery truck carrying one of the heaviest, and widest, loads yet to the International Space Station. Getting the 37-foot by 15-foot, 32,500-pound Kibo module into orbit will require 8.5 minutes of heavy lifting. NASA hopes to start the job at 5:02 p.m. today with the firing of the space shuttle main engines and solid rocket boosters to launch Discovery...

CAPE CANAVERAL More than two weeks after Discovery's blastoff battered the launch pad, NASA is close to nailing down its repair strategy and insists the damage can be mended in time for the next space shuttle flight. NASA plans to send Atlantis to the launch pad at the end of August, for an early October liftoff to the Hubble Space Telescope.

Former Malcolm in the middle star Justin Berfield is planning to jet into orbit with Richard Branson when the Virgin tycoon launches the first commercial space flight next year. The 22-year-old actor has reportedly paid $250,000 for a seat on a Virgin Galactic space flight.

FARNBOROUGH, United Kingdom. July 15 (Interfax-AVN) The Russian Federal Space Agency (Roscosmos) has found a sponsor to build a spacecraft that will bring space tourists to the International Space Station (ISS) in 2011, Roscosmos deputy head Vitaly Davydov said.
